*Kindly share profile at kapi...@idctechnologies.com
<kapi...@idctechnologies.com>*

Hi There,

Hope you are doing well,

Let me know how much you feel comfortable on the requirement below….

*Preferred visa : USC/GC-EAD/GC/L2-EAD/TN visa *and* H1B (with valid proof)
is Also fine .*

*Consultant with F1/B1/OPT/CPT Need not apply.*

*1.*

*Role: Senior Back-End Java Developer*

*Location: Philadelphia, PA*

*Duration: 6 months+*



*Job Description*

This is for a leading North American Media Company and they are looking for
a senior full time java back-end developers for their tools organization
developing IPTV triage tools.  As part of engagement Wipro is looking for
strong Java Back-End Developers.

*Education*

·         Preferred: Master’s Degree in Engineering or Science.

·         Mandatory: Bachelor’s Degree in Engineering or Science.

*Mandatory Development Skills*

·         Extensive experience with building highly scalable and redundant
Java back-end services

·         6+ years of experience with Java Back-End programming languages

·         5+ years in Web Service concepts, with focus on exporting WSDL

·         4+ years with caching and performance optimization techniques
including sort algorithms

·         4+ years Multithreading and Synchronization
(wait/notify/notifyAll, SwingUtils.invokeLater, the concurrency library)

·         3+ years queuing: Kafka, ActiveMQ, Storm, etc.

·         2+ years integrating with non-relational database: Cassandra,
mongo, Hadoop, Hive, Splunk, ElasticSearch, etc.

·         2+ year integrating with SQL databases

·         Knowledgeable on real time (Spark, Storm) data vs. batch
processing (Hadoob, DynamoDB).

·         Knowledgeable of roles of key external components to help with
redundancy, scalability and replication such as load balancers, databases

·         Extensive knowledge and ability to demonstrate on basic Java
elements

o   Memory management and Garbage collection

o   Understand when to use design patterns such as Singleton, Factory,
Fly-weight, Builder, Object Pool, Iterator, Strategy, Visitor, Composite

o   Java Keywords - Static , Final , volatile, synchronized , transient,
this super etc.

o   Understands the class loading process and how class loaders work

o   File IO and Serialization

o   Collections - List , Map , Set

o   Access Specifiers

o   Exceptions - Checked , Unchecked

o   Java Keywords - Static , Final , volatile, synchronized , transient,
this super etc.

o   REST API- POST/PUT calls and property of idempotency.

o   DAO objects in Hibernate.

o   Lazy loading.

o   Strings Immutability

o   Multi-threading.

·         Experience with Agile Development and TDD approaches within Agile.

*Domain Knowledge*

        Media domain experience is NOT required





*2.*

*Role: Java Architect*

*Location: Philadelphia, PA*

*Duration: 6 months+*



*Job Description*

This is for a leading North American Media Company and they are looking for
a full time java architect for their tools organization developing IPTV
triage tools.  As part of engagement Wipro is looking for strong Java
architects to set the strategic direction and mentor the team.

Education

•             Preferred: Master’s Degree in Engineering or Science.

•             Mandatory: Bachelor’s Degree in Engineering or Science.

Mandatory Architecture Skills

•             Translate business requirements into architectural framework
and design

•             Lead and mentor team in all aspects of technical execution of
project.

•             Identify and establish parameters to ensure that solution
meets design requirements for functional and non-functional needs.

•             Perform day to day code reviews for code, documentation and
check-ins to ensure delivery quality.

•             Proven ability to design horizontally scalable systems

•             Understanding of the key open source alternatives, current
state of maturity, licensing models.

•             Pros / cons for most popular public / private cloud solutions.

Mandatory Development Skills

•             Extensive experience with building highly scalable and
redundant Java back-end services

•             6+ years of experience with Java Back-End programming
languages

•             5+ years in Web Service concepts, with focus on exporting WSDL

•             4+ years with caching and performance optimization techniques
including sort algorithms

•             4+ years Multithreading and Synchronization
(wait/notify/notifyAll, SwingUtils.invokeLater, the concurrency library)

•             3+ years queuing: Kafka, ActiveMQ, Storm, etc.

•             2+ years integrating with non-relational database: Cassandra,
mongo, Hadoop, Hive, Splunk, ElasticSearch, etc.

•             2+ year integrating with SQL databases

•             Knowledgeable on real time (Spark, Storm) data vs. batch
processing (Hadoob, DynamoDB).

•             Knowledgeable of roles of key external components to help
with redundancy, scalability and replication such as load balancers,
databases

•             Extensive knowledge and ability to demonstrate on basic Java
elements

o             Memory management and Garbage collection

o             Understand when to use design patterns such as Singleton,
Factory, Fly-weight, Builder, Object Pool, Iterator, Strategy, Visitor,
Composite

o             Java Keywords - Static , Final , volatile, synchronized ,
transient, this super etc.

o             Understands the class loading process and how class loaders
work

o             File IO and Serialization

o             Collections - List , Map , Set

o             Access Specifiers

o             Exceptions - Checked , Unchecked

o             Java Keywords - Static , Final , volatile, synchronized ,
transient, this super etc.

o             REST API- POST/PUT calls and property of idempotency.

o             DAO objects in Hibernate.

o             Lazy loading.

o             Strings Immutability

o             Multi-threading.

•             Experience with Agile Development and TDD approaches within
Agile.

Domain Knowledge

•             Media domain experience is NOT required








Regards



*Kapil Bansal*

Sr. Executive – Recruitment

IDC Technologies Inc.

Phone: 408-457-9381 Ext. 4028

Fax: 408 608 6088

Email: kapi...@idctechnologies.com

Web: www.idctechnologies.com

-- 
You received this message because you are subscribed to the Google Groups "Open 
Source Erp & Crm"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to open-source-erp-crm+unsubscr...@googlegroups.com.
To post to this group, send email to open-source-erp-crm@googlegroups.com.
Visit this group at https://groups.google.com/group/open-source-erp-crm.
For more options, visit https://groups.google.com/d/optout.

Reply via email to